Making moves! Prince Harry’s first major project following his departure from royal life will allow him to support an initiative he is passionate about.
Harry, 36, launched a new online platform dubbed HeadFIT on Monday, April 27. The initiative will provide access to mental health services for U.K. military personnel 24 hours a day, seven days a week. The former Duke of Sussex served with the British Army for 10 years, during which he took two tours of Afghanistan. Since concluding his service, Harry has given back to the British Army in an abundance of ways, including making it one of his many patronages before leaving royal life behind.
